2022 CZK to TOP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2022

During 2022, the CZK to TOP ex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on January 12, valuing the pair at 0.1072.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on September 26, dropping to 0.0943.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0129 TOP.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.1052 to the December average rate of 0.1024, the exchange rate registered a net change of -2.61%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2022 high of 0.1072 was down 1.10% compared to the 2021 peak of 0.1084,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 0.1015, compared to 0.0984 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the first half (Jan–Jun) by a margin of 0.0032 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2022 was March, with a trading range of 0.0073 TOP (High: 0.1028 / Low: 0.0955). On the other end, June was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0023 TOP (High: 0.1005 / Low: 0.0981).

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.1072 0.1035 0.1052
February 0.1070 0.1010 0.1051
March 0.1028 0.0955 0.0997
April 0.1021 0.0986 0.1004
May 0.1008 0.0968 0.0992
June 0.1005 0.0981 0.0994
July 0.0988 0.0960 0.0974
August 0.0989 0.0944 0.0964
September 0.0975 0.0943 0.0961
October 0.0998 0.0967 0.0977
November 0.1019 0.0963 0.1001
December 0.1038 0.1011 0.1024
